On 24.11.21 22:00, Stoiko Ivanov wrote:
> As described in
> http://www.postfix.org/postconf.5.html#smtp_line_length_limit
> 
> postfix splits lines which are longer by inserting <cr><lf><space> to
> adhere with RFC 5322 (section 2.1.1):
> https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/html/rfc5322#section-2.1.1
> (or actually section 4.5.3.1.6. where characters are translated to
> octets)
> 
> If a longer line is part of the disclaimer pmg-smtp-filter adds it
> without this modification, which breaks DKIM signatures (since the
> body is modified by postfix after the body hash is computed)
> 
> regular-expression matching is used instead of length(), because the
> limit is on line-length (and a disclaimer can contain multiple lines)
> 
> reported in our community forum:
> https://forum.proxmox.com/threads/.97919/
>
